A couple of things I'd love to see in future versions of the TOC editing tool:

1) the ability to undo a change (e.g. accidentally deleting a TOC entry). At the moment the only option seems to be to quit, and then start all over again. (Or of course use the editor to fiddle with the toc.ncx directly, but I don't count that as a solution)

2) the ability to select multiple items and change all their levels at once (e.g. make them sub-items of another item). At the moment this has to be done one by one: select, change level, move down, select, change level... which gets quite tedious after a while. Again, I sometimes find it easier to edit the raw toc.ncx, but I don't like doing it.

Thanks!
For # 2 just select items then drag and drop them on the level you want them to be a sub-item. I.e select all the chapters between Part 1 and Part 2 then drag and drop the on Part 1, they are now a sub level of Part 1.
